Customer Buzz
 "Feet don't touch!" 2010-01-30
By P. SIMPSON
I bought this because I assumed that since it "bounced x2" it could work in place of an exersaucer and jumper and for it's compact size and weight. I am not the least bit impressed. My 6 month old son is 28 inches long and he can barely touch the platform with his tiptoes on the shortest setting. A friend of mine has an evenflo exersaucer that he has been tall enough to use since he was 2.5 months. The few toys on the bounce bounce baby are just ok. The hook is pretty useless because when you hook a toy on it, it falls to the side and then my son can't get to it. It also feels pretty cheap and flimsy, especially the legs that hold the whole thing up. We bought the Baby Einstein jumper and exersaucer and he LOVES them and so do we. My son fit in both just fine and they feel so much higher quality and more durable.

Customer Buzz
 "Not a bouncer/jumper..." 2009-12-14
By Nate
I bought this for my first daughter because I thought she would have a lot of fun jumping. I guess I didn't look at it closely enough to realize that it doesn't really bounce at all. She hated it. As another reviewer has mentioned, there are just little rubber things holding the bottom platform on which gives it slight give underneath her, but I definitely wouldn't say she's bouncing in it at all. I'm now using it again with my second daughter and she also hates it. It's pretty pointless except for the toys on it.. but she can play with toys sitting on the floor too. I would not recommend this to anyone.

Customer Buzz
 "The baby loves it.Too bad it breaks and can't be repaired." 2009-11-27
By Michael R. Daugherty
First of all,our baby boy LOVES it.It keeps him entertained for quite a while.That's the good.



The bad:First of all,there is no actual "bounce".Just a platform that gives under your baby's weight.Secondly,it breaks VERY easily.See all of those great looking attachments?If your baby is strong enough,or you push too hard loading it into your car,they snap right off,and easily at that.Just buy a replacement for the part that broke you say?Nope!They don't sell them.I guess they figure you should just purchase a brand new one.Not this dad.If I can't fix it,I'll buy something else,from someone else.
